The National Register of Historic Places (NRHP) and the Virginia Landmarks Register (VLR) are honorary designations for highlighting the historic significance of places throughout the United States. Plan reviewers are available 8:30 a.m. - 4:00 p.m., Monday through Friday. . A Homestay Rental, or short term residential rental, is defined in Va. Code 15.2-983 as the provision of a room or space that is suitable or intended for occupancy for dwelling, sleeping, or lodging purposes for a period of fewer than 30 consecutive days, in exchange for a charge for the occupancy. This use is not considered a bed and breakfast, commercial inn, dormitory, hotel/motel, or tourist home. You can reach our zoning staff directly by calling (703) 737-2395 or emailing us. The U.S. Congress established the National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) in 1968 allowing local communities who adopt and enforce a floodplain management program to qualify community land owners to purchase flood insurance as financial protection against flood losses.
